Budgeting and Personal Finance Coach- P/T
Ohel Children's Home and Family Services is seeking a compassionate and knowledgeable Budgeting and Personal Finance Coach to join their Brooklyn-based mental health clinic. This part-time role involves providing one-on-one coaching and group support to help clients develop practical money skills and reduce financial stress.

Responsibilities
Provide personalized financial coaching sessions to adults and adolescents
Help clients develop everyday budgeting and money management skills
Support clients in setting and reaching practical financial goals — from affording daily living expenses to planning for long-term needs
Create tailored support plans that include organizing, prioritizing, time and task management, and strategic planning
Collaborate with therapists, prescribers, and case managers to support client growth and well-being
Connect clients with relevant financial tools and community resources
Qualification
Required
Experience in financial coaching, social services, or a related field
Strong understanding of the emotional and psychological impact of financial stress
Ability to adapt coaching strategies to meet the unique needs of diverse clients
Familiarity with public assistance systems and experience helping clients access government benefits and services
Excellent communication, interpersonal, writing, and computer skills
A collaborative mindset and the ability to work effectively within a team
